Yakima Country Club is seeking a motivated and career-driven Assistant in Training (AIT) to join our Grounds Department. This position is designed for individuals pursuing a long-term career in golf course agronomy and management. The AIT will work directly under the supervision of the Golf Course Superintendent and Assistant Superintendent, gaining hands-on experience in all aspects of golf course maintenance, agronomic programs, leadership development, and daily operations at a premier private club.
This is a developmental position with structured training, mentorship, and exposure to advanced turf management practices.
Job Description / Responsibilities
The Assistant in Training will assist with and learn all facets of golf course maintenance, including but not limited to:
Daily golf course setup and presentation
Turf maintenance practices for greens, tees, fairways, and roughs
Mowing, rolling, topdressing, aerification, seeding, and cultural practices
Irrigation system operation, troubleshooting, and repair
Chemical and fertilizer applications (training toward applicator licensing)
Equipment operation, care, and safety compliance
Crew supervision and task delegation as skills develop
Participation in safety programs, SOPs, and training initiatives
Exposure to budgeting, planning, and long-term agronomic strategy
Working closely with leadership to develop management, communication, and decision-making skills

Yakima Country Club was established in 1916 as a nine-hole golf club and expanded to 18 holes in 1954 by renowned golf architect A.V. Macan. His vision transformed the course into a classic private club, thoughtfully routed through the natural terrain and rolling hills while preserving the inherent beauty of the Yakima Valley.
Today, we are awaiting approval to bring in an architect to further restore and enhance the golf course in alignment with Macan’s original design intent across all holes. In 2022, all greens were fully rebuilt and re-grassed with Pure Distinction bentgrass, and a multi-year greenside bunker renovation program is currently underway.

Yakima Country Club is a private, member-owned country club located in Yakima, Washington, known for its scenic views, high-quality facilities, and a rich history. Founded in 1916, the club has been a staple in the local community, providing an elegant venue for both recreational and social events.
Yakima is nestled in central Washington's agricultural heartland, and the Yakima Country Club enjoys a prime position, offering breathtaking views of the surrounding valley, nearby mountains, and the wide expanse of open farmland. The club is designed to blend seamlessly with the natural beauty of its environment, offering both members and visitors a serene, picturesque setting to relax or engage in recreational activities.
The centerpiece of Yakima Country Club is its 18-hole golf course, designed by A.V. Macan, known for its beautiful layout and challenge it provides golfers of all skill levels. The course is a par-72 and spans more than 6,600 yards. Designed to take full advantage of the natural topography of the area. The course is known for being well-maintained year-round, with greens that are fast and true.
